He's furnished me with a ton of MIDI files from many of the most well know games on those other computer platforms. Together, during the course of the next few weeks we will be porting them all (the best of them all - that is ) over to the IIgs - using my Mac PPC to process and fine-tune them first, then converting them to synthLAB sequences using Dave Tribby's ***most impressive*** 'MIDISurgeon IIgs conversion program and testing them all with synthLAB for sound quality, content and play. As each of the multitude of synthLAB sequence game music files gets converted and finished, then I'll be uploading them all progressively - to Ground, as ShrinkIt archives. All of the conversions are being released as public domain in the hope that it might stimulate others to use them with some new IIgs game development.
